/external/clang/lib/Sema/ |
D | SemaExceptionSpec.cpp | 829 if (DC->isTypeDependent()) in canDynamicCastThrow() 835 if (DC->getSubExpr()->isTypeDependent()) in canDynamicCastThrow() 846 if (Op->isTypeDependent()) in canTypeidThrow() 894 if (E->isTypeDependent()) in canThrow() 928 if (E->isTypeDependent()) in canThrow() 1011 CanThrowResult CT = E->isTypeDependent() ? CT_Dependent : CT_Cannot; in canThrow() 1026 if (E->isTypeDependent() || E->isValueDependent()) in canThrow()
|
D | SemaStmtAsm.cpp | 37 if (E->isTypeDependent()) in CheckAsmLValue() 280 if (OutputExpr->isTypeDependent() || InputExpr->isTypeDependent()) in ActOnGCCAsmStmt()
|
D | SemaStmt.cpp | 354 if (!LHSVal->isTypeDependent() && !LHSVal->isValueDependent()) { in ActOnCaseStmt() 362 if (RHSVal && !RHSVal->isTypeDependent() && !RHSVal->isValueDependent()) { in ActOnCaseStmt() 692 if (!CondExpr->isTypeDependent()) { in ActOnFinishSwitchStmt() 711 = CondExpr->isTypeDependent() || CondExpr->isValueDependent(); in ActOnFinishSwitchStmt() 752 if (Lo->isTypeDependent() || Lo->isValueDependent()) { in ActOnFinishSwitchStmt() 794 if (CS->getRHS()->isTypeDependent() || in ActOnFinishSwitchStmt() 1128 if (!SrcExpr->isTypeDependent() && !SrcExpr->isValueDependent() && in DiagnoseAssignmentEnum() 1594 if (collection->isTypeDependent()) return Owned(collection); in CheckObjCForCollectionOperand() 1711 if (!FirstE->isTypeDependent() && !FirstE->isLValue()) in ActOnObjCForCollectionStmt() 1811 return !Collection->isTypeDependent() in ObjCEnumerationCollection() [all …]
|
D | SemaChecking.cpp | 444 if (TheCall->getArg(i)->isTypeDependent() || in CheckAArch64BuiltinFunctionCall() 630 if (TheCall->getArg(i)->isTypeDependent() || in CheckARMBuiltinFunctionCall() 662 if (TheCall->getArg(i)->isTypeDependent() || in CheckMipsBuiltinFunctionCall() 1680 if (OrigArg0.get()->isTypeDependent() || OrigArg1.get()->isTypeDependent()) in SemaBuiltinUnorderedCompare() 1711 if (OrigArg->isTypeDependent()) in SemaBuiltinFPClassification() 1750 if (!TheCall->getArg(0)->isTypeDependent() && in SemaBuiltinShuffleVector() 1751 !TheCall->getArg(1)->isTypeDependent()) { in SemaBuiltinShuffleVector() 1787 if (TheCall->getArg(i)->isTypeDependent() || in SemaBuiltinShuffleVector() 1837 if (Arg->isTypeDependent() || Arg->isValueDependent()) in SemaBuiltinPrefetch() 1869 if (Arg->isTypeDependent() || Arg->isValueDependent()) return false; in SemaBuiltinConstantArg() [all …]
|
D | SemaDeclAttr.cpp | 256 if (IdxExpr->isTypeDependent() || IdxExpr->isValueDependent() || in checkFunctionOrMethodArgumentIndex() 424 if (ArgExp->isTypeDependent()) { in checkAttrArgsAreLockableObjs() 1344 if (IdxExpr->isTypeDependent() || IdxExpr->isValueDependent() in handleOwnershipAttr() 1910 if (E->isTypeDependent() || E->isValueDependent() || in handleConstructorAttr() 1942 if (E->isTypeDependent() || E->isValueDependent() || in handleDestructorAttr() 2503 if (E->isTypeDependent() || E->isValueDependent() || in handleSentinelAttr() 2524 if (E->isTypeDependent() || E->isValueDependent() || in handleSentinelAttr() 2693 if (E->isTypeDependent() || E->isValueDependent() || in handleWorkGroupSize() 3050 if (priorityExpr->isTypeDependent() || priorityExpr->isValueDependent() || in handleInitPriorityAttr() 3143 if (IdxExpr->isTypeDependent() || IdxExpr->isValueDependent() || in handleFormatAttr() [all …]
|
D | SemaPseudoObject.cpp | 119 rebuiltExpr->isTypeDependent(), in rebuild() 464 (result.get()->isTypeDependent() || CanCaptureValueOfType(resultType))) { in buildIncDecOperation() 1472 if (op->isTypeDependent()) in checkPseudoObjectIncDec() 1498 if (LHS->isTypeDependent() || RHS->isTypeDependent()) in checkPseudoObjectAssignment()
|
D | SemaExprObjC.cpp | 329 if (Element->isTypeDependent()) in CheckObjCCollectionLiteralElement() 421 if (ValueExpr->isTypeDependent()) { in BuildObjCBoxedExpr() 588 assert((!BaseExpr->isTypeDependent() && !IndexExpr->isTypeDependent()) && in BuildObjCSubscriptExpression() 1213 if (Args[i]->isTypeDependent()) in CheckMessageArgumentTypes() 1290 if (Args[i]->isTypeDependent()) in CheckMessageArgumentTypes() 1337 if (Args[i]->isTypeDependent()) in CheckMessageArgumentTypes() 2235 if (Receiver->isTypeDependent()) { in BuildInstanceMessage() 3374 if (T->isDependentType() || SubExpr->isTypeDependent()) { in BuildObjCBridgedCast()
|
D | SemaAttr.cpp | 197 if (Alignment->isTypeDependent() || in ActOnPragmaPack()
|
D | SemaExpr.cpp | 1313 IsResultDependent = ControllingExpr->isTypeDependent(), in CreateGenericSelectionExpr() 3345 if (E->isTypeDependent()) in CheckAlignOfExpr() 3413 if (E->isTypeDependent()) in CheckVecStepExpr() 3453 if (E->isTypeDependent()) { in CreateUnaryExprOrTypeTraitExpr() 3504 if (V.get()->isTypeDependent()) in CheckRealImagOperand() 3600 (base->isTypeDependent() || idx->isTypeDependent())) { in ActOnArraySubscriptExpr() 3733 if (!IndexExpr->getType()->isIntegerType() && !IndexExpr->isTypeDependent()) in CreateBuiltinArraySubscriptExpr() 3739 && !IndexExpr->isTypeDependent()) in CreateBuiltinArraySubscriptExpr() 4354 if (Fn->isTypeDependent()) in ActOnCallExpr() 5828 && !commonExpr->isTypeDependent() in ActOnConditionalOp() [all …]
|
D | SemaType.cpp | 1502 ArraySize && !ArraySize->isTypeDependent() && in BuildArrayType() 1515 } else if (ArraySize->isTypeDependent() || ArraySize->isValueDependent()) { in BuildArrayType() 1630 if (!ArraySize->isTypeDependent() && !ArraySize->isValueDependent()) { in BuildExtVectorType() 3849 if (ASArgExpr->isTypeDependent() || ASArgExpr->isValueDependent() || in HandleAddressSpaceTypeAttribute() 4483 if (sizeExpr->isTypeDependent() || sizeExpr->isValueDependent() || in HandleOpenCLImageAccessAttribute() 4525 if (sizeExpr->isTypeDependent() || sizeExpr->isValueDependent() || in HandleVectorSizeAttr() 4662 if (numEltsExpr->isTypeDependent() || numEltsExpr->isValueDependent() || in HandleNeonVectorTypeAttr() 5207 if (!E->isTypeDependent()) { in BuildTypeofExprType() 5219 if (E->isTypeDependent()) in getDecltypeForExpr()
|
D | SemaExprCXX.cpp | 362 if (E && !E->isTypeDependent()) { in BuildCXXTypeId() 585 if (Ex && !Ex->isTypeDependent()) { in BuildCXXThrow() 1019 if (!NumElts->isTypeDependent() && !NumElts->isValueDependent()) { in ActOnCXXNew() 1198 if (ArraySize && !ArraySize->isTypeDependent()) { in BuildCXXNew() 2114 if (!Ex.get()->isTypeDependent()) { in ActOnCXXDelete() 3928 if (Queried->isTypeDependent()) { in BuildExpressionTrait() 4264 if (!Cond.get()->isTypeDependent()) { in CXXCheckConditionalOperands() 4276 if (LHS.get()->isTypeDependent() || RHS.get()->isTypeDependent()) in CXXCheckConditionalOperands() 5207 } else if (!Base->isTypeDependent()) { in CheckArrow()
|
D | SemaTemplate.cpp | 4034 if (Arg->isValueDependent() || Arg->isTypeDependent()) in isNullPointerValueTemplateArgument() 4499 if (Arg->isTypeDependent() || Arg->isValueDependent()) { in CheckTemplateArgumentPointerToMember() 4525 if (Arg->isTypeDependent() || Arg->isValueDependent()) { in CheckTemplateArgumentPointerToMember() 4558 if (InstantiatedParamType->isDependentType() || Arg->isTypeDependent()) { in CheckTemplateArgument() 4866 if (Arg->isTypeDependent() || Arg->isValueDependent()) { in CheckTemplateArgument() 5607 if (ArgExpr->isTypeDependent() || ArgExpr->isValueDependent()) { in CheckNonTypeTemplatePartialSpecializationArgs()
|
D | SemaCast.cpp | 246 bool TypeDependent = DestType->isDependentType() || Ex.get()->isTypeDependent(); in BuildCXXNamedCast() 2011 if (DestType->isDependentType() || SrcExpr.get()->isTypeDependent()) { in CheckCXXCStyleCast()
|
D | Sema.cpp | 1186 if (IsMemExpr && !E.isTypeDependent()) { in tryExprAsCall()
|
D | SemaOverload.cpp | 1957 if (Expr->isValueDependent() && !Expr->isTypeDependent() && in isNullPointerConstantForConversion() 5220 if (From->isTypeDependent()) in PerformContextualImplicitConversion() 10333 if (Input->isTypeDependent()) { in CreateOverloadedUnaryOp() 10510 if (Args[0]->isTypeDependent() || Args[1]->isTypeDependent()) { in CreateOverloadedBinOp() 10773 if (Args[0]->isTypeDependent() || Args[1]->isTypeDependent()) { in CreateOverloadedArraySubscriptExpr()
|
/external/clang/lib/AST/ |
D | Expr.cpp | 1042 fn->isTypeDependent(), in CallExpr() 1051 if (args[i]->isTypeDependent()) in CallExpr() 1070 fn->isTypeDependent(), in CallExpr() 1079 if (args[i]->isTypeDependent()) in CallExpr() 1269 if (exprs[i]->isTypeDependent() || exprs[i]->isValueDependent()) in OffsetOfExpr() 1793 if (initExprs[I]->isTypeDependent()) in InitListExpr() 1915 if (isTypeDependent()) in isUnusedResultAWarning() 2262 if (isTypeDependent()) in isBoundMemberFunction() 2583 if (Exprs[I]->isTypeDependent()) in hasAnyTypeDependentArguments() 3012 if (isTypeDependent() || getType()->isIntegralType(Ctx)) in isNullPointerConstant() [all …]
|
D | ExprCXX.cpp | 187 /*isTypeDependent=*/(Base->isTypeDependent() || in CXXPseudoDestructorExpr() 332 if (isTypeDependent()) in OverloadExpr() 1026 subexpr->isTypeDependent(), subexpr->isValueDependent(), in ExprWithCleanups() 1254 ((Base && Base->isTypeDependent()) || in UnresolvedMemberExpr()
|
D | TemplateBase.cpp | 114 return (getAsExpr()->isTypeDependent() || getAsExpr()->isValueDependent()); in isDependent()
|
D | Type.cpp | 1632 || epi.NoexceptExpr->isTypeDependent()) in FunctionProtoType() 1756 : Type(TypeOfExpr, can, E->isTypeDependent(), in TypeOfExprType() 1764 return !TOExpr->isTypeDependent(); in isSugared()
|
D | StmtProfile.cpp | 724 if (S->isTypeDependent()) { in VisitCXXOperatorCallExpr()
|
/external/clang/include/clang/AST/ |
D | Expr.h | 166 bool isTypeDependent() const { return ExprBits.TypeDependent; } in isTypeDependent() function 1593 val->isTypeDependent(), val->isValueDependent(), in ParenExpr() 1649 input->isTypeDependent() || type->isDependentType(), in UnaryOperator() 1970 E->isTypeDependent(), in UnaryExprOrTypeTraitExpr() 2050 lhs->isTypeDependent() || rhs->isTypeDependent(), in ArraySubscriptExpr() 2335 base->isTypeDependent(), in MemberExpr() 2354 base->isTypeDependent(), base->isValueDependent(), in MemberExpr() 2904 lhs->isTypeDependent() || rhs->isTypeDependent(), in BinaryOperator() 3053 lhs->isTypeDependent() || rhs->isTypeDependent(), in BinaryOperator() 3165 (lhs->isTypeDependent() || rhs->isTypeDependent()), in ConditionalOperator() [all …]
|
D | ExprObjC.h | 100 E->isTypeDependent(), E->isValueDependent(), in ObjCBoxedExpr() 797 base->isTypeDependent() || key->isTypeDependent(), 1489 operand->isTypeDependent(), operand->isValueDependent(),
|
D | ExprCXX.h | 548 Operand->isTypeDependent() || Operand->isValueDependent(), in CXXTypeidExpr() 687 false, Operand->isTypeDependent(), in CXXUuidofExpr() 1024 VK_RValue, OK_Ordinary, SubExpr->isTypeDependent(), in CXXBindTemporaryExpr() 2233 bool getValue() const { assert(!isTypeDependent()); return Value; } in getValue() 2398 uint64_t getValue() const { assert(!isTypeDependent()); return Value; } in getValue() 2440 queried->isTypeDependent(), in ExpressionTraitExpr() 3744 replacement->isTypeDependent(), replacement->isValueDependent(), in SubstNonTypeTemplateParmExpr() 3929 Temporary->isTypeDependent(), Temporary->isValueDependent(), in MaterializeTemporaryExpr()
|
/external/clang/lib/Edit/ |
D | RewriteObjCFoundationAPI.cpp | 979 if (Arg->isTypeDependent()) in rewriteToNumericBoxedExpression() 1111 if (Arg->isTypeDependent()) in doRewriteToUTF8StringBoxedExpressionHelper()
|
/external/clang/lib/Analysis/ |
D | CFG.cpp | 484 return !S->isTypeDependent() && in tryEvaluate() 493 S->isTypeDependent() || S->isValueDependent()) in tryEvaluateBool()
|